In Latvia, Lithuania as well as several areas of Russia sauna-going plays a central social duty. These countries likewise have the custom of rubbing fellow sauna-goers with leafy, wet birch bunches: slota in Latvian, vanta in Lithuanian, venik (веник) in Russian. In Latvian, sauna is pirts, in Lithuanian, it is pirtis.

In Russian-speaking communities the word banya (Russian: Баня) is extensively made use of likewise when referring to a public bath. During winter season, sauna-goers commonly run outdoors for either ice swimming or, in the lack of lake, simply to wallow the snow nude and afterwards return inside. Russian conventional banya is fairly comparable to Finnish sauna, in spite of the preferred false impression that the Finnish sauna is extremely dry.

In contemporary Russia, there are three various types of saunas. The first one, formerly very popular specifically throughout the 20th century, is the public sauna or the banya, ( additionally known as the Russian banya), as it is described among the locals, is comparable in context to public bathhouses in Russia, Ukraine and Belarus. The banya is a large setting with several areas. There goes to the very least one sauna (Finnish design), one cool swimming pool of water, a relaxation location, one more sauna where fellow-sauna goers beat other fellow-sauna goers with the leafy birch, a shower area, a small snack bar with a television and beverages, as well as a huge common location that causes the various other locations. In this huge area, there are marble bed-like structures where people lie down and also obtain a massage either by another sauna-member or by a assigned masseur. In the resting location, there are additionally other bed-like frameworks made from marble or rock attached to the ground where individuals lie down to remainder between various rounds of sauna or at the very end of their banya session. There is also a huge public locker area where one keeps one's clothing along with two other a lot more private storage locker locations with individual doors that can lock these two separate locker areas.

The second sort of sauna is the Finnish sauna type one can find in any health club throughout the globe or a resort. Maybe in the locker space or blended (i. e. man and also women with each other). Attitudes in the direction of nakedness are really liberal and individuals are less awkward regarding their naked bodies.

The 3rd type of sauna is one that is rented out by a group of good friends. It resembles the public banya bath home type, other than that it is usually much more modern-day as well as elegant, and is commonly leased by groups of close friends by the hour for making use of partying and socializing. Right here it can be single-sex or mixed-sex.

In the United States, the earliest saunas that got here with the homesteaders were Swedish bastus in the nest New Sweden around the Delaware River. The Swedish Guv at the time had a bathhouse on Tinicum Island. Today sauna society appreciates its greatest popularity in the Lake Superior Region, specifically the Upper Peninsula of Michigan, particularly the Keweenaw Peninsula, as well as parts of Minnesota, Wisconsin, and Iowa, which are house to large populations of Swedish and specifically Finnish Americans. Duluth, Minnesota, at its height, had as many as 14 public saunas. Without a doubt, among Finnish ranches in Excellent Lakes "sauna nation", the social geographer Matti Kaups, located that 90% had sauna frameworks - even more also than the ranches in Finland. Somewhere else, sauna facilities are usually given at gym and also at hotels, but there is no tradition or routine to their usage. To prevent liability, many saunas run at only modest temperatures and also do not permit putting water on the rocks. A wider range of sauna rules is typically appropriate in the United States compared to other nations, with the exemption that many mixed-sex saunas usually need some apparel such as a bathing suit to be used. These are unusual, nonetheless, as many saunas are either little exclusive spaces or in the altering areas of health clubs or health clubs. There are few restrictions and also their use is informal; bathers might enter and also leave the sauna as they please, be it nude, with a towel, leaking wet in swimsuits and even in exercise garments (the latter being really unusual). Like several facets people society, there are few suggested conventions and the bather must continue to be astute to " review" the specific family or area's expectations. Besides the Finnish Americans, the older generation of Korean-Americans still uses the saunas as it is available to them. Sauna cultures are beginning to emerge in universities throughout America, with the very first one being formed at Gustavus Adolphus College.

A cultural legacy of Eastern European Jews in America is the society of 'shvitz', which used to be extensive in the East Coastline and also occasionally in the Pacific West Coast.

The sweat lodge, utilized by a variety of Native American as well as Very first Countries typical ceremonial cultures, is a place for a spiritual ceremony. The emphasis gets on the ceremony, as well as the sweating is only additional. Unlike sauna customs, as well as most powerfully when it comes to the Inipi, the sweat lodge ceremonies have actually been robustly safeguarded as an specifically Indigenous expression of spirituality as opposed to a entertainment task.

A Finnish word löyly [ˈløyly] is strictly connected to the sauna. It can be converted as "sauna heavy steam" and describes the heavy steam vapour developed by sprinkling water on the warmed rocks. In numerous languages connected to Finnish, there is a word corresponding to löyly. The very same approximate definition is made use of across the Finnic languages such as in Estonian leil. Originally this word implied "spirit" or "life", as in e. g. Hungarian lélek as well as Khanty lil, which both indicate " heart", describing the sauna's old, spiritual essence. The exact same double definition of both "spirit" and also "( sauna) steam" is also maintained in the Latvian word gars. There is an old Finnish claiming, "saunassa ollaan kuin kirkossa",-- one must act in the sauna as in church.

Saunatonttu, literally equated as "sauna fairy", is a little gnome or tutelary spirit that was believed to stay in the sauna. He was always treated with respect, otherwise, he could create much trouble for individuals. It was normal to warm up the sauna just for the tonttu every so often, or to leave some food outside for him. It is claimed that he warned individuals if a fire was intimidating the sauna or punished people that acted incorrectly in it-- for example, rested, or played video games, argued, were normally loud or acted or else immorally there. Such creatures are believed to exist in various cultures. The Russian banya has an totally equivalent personality called a bannik.

In Thailand, ladies invest hours in a makeshift sauna outdoor tents during a month complying with childbirth. The steam is typically instilled with numerous herbs. It is believed that the sauna assists the brand-new mommy's body go back to its typical problem quicker.

Public sweat lodges were commonplace in Ireland until the 19th century. The structure was a low stone pile with a tiny entryway. After the lodge was heated, participants got in and also the door was secured closed from the outdoors with a stone slab, usually for five hours before the individuals were blurted.
